I have been rewatching some older arcs and catching up with the latest manga chapters, and I cannot help but reflect on the evolution of Sanji's character throughout the series. As a long-time fan; I am curious to hear your thoughts on how Sanji has grown both as a fighter and as a person.
From his introduction in the Baratie arc; Sanji has always been portrayed as a complex character with a strong sense of chivalry and a love for cooking. His backstory; especially the revelation of his ties to the Vinsmoke family; added even more depth to his character. Although, I have noticed that opinions about Sanji's development are quite mixed within the community.
On one hand, many appreciate his dedication to his ideals and his moments of brilliance in battles; such as his fight against Jabra in Enies Lobby and his cunning strategies in Whole Cake Island. On the other hand, some fans feel that his character has been sidelined or that certain aspects; like his interactions with wome; have not evolved much and sometimes come off as repetitive.
